Balsamic Strawberry Chicken

  • Total Time: 2-6 hours including marinating
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

This delicious balsamic strawberry chicken recipe is perfect for summer nights and combines the savory flavor of chicken with the sweet taste of strawberries.


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• ½ cup balsamic vinegar (divided)
  • ¼ cup olive oil (divided)
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t (divided)
  • ¾ teaspoon ground black pepper (divided)
  • ½ red onion (thinly sliced)
  • 1 pound fresh strawberries (halved and divided; crush 1 cup)
  • 4 ounces fresh mozzarella cheese (sliced, for serving)
  • 1 bunch fresh basil (for serving)

Instructions

  1. Marinate the chicken for 2-6 hours in a Ziplock with ¼ cup balsamic, 2 tablespoons olive oil, 1 cup crushed strawberries, 1 teaspoon salt, and ½ teaspoon pepper.
  2. When ready to cook, add the remaining oil to a cast-iron skillet set over medium-high heat. Remove the chicken breasts from the marinade (discard the marinade) and sear for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den-brown. Transfer the chicken to a plate and set aside.
  3. Add the onions to the skillet and sauté for 1-2 minutes, until they begin to soften. Add the remaining strawberries, balsamic vinegar, and remaining salt and pepper; simmer for 5-6 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the strawberries start to break down and the sauce thickens.
  4. Nestle the chicken and juices in the skillet between the berries. Reduce the heat to medium-low and cover, maintaining a simmer, for 10-15 minutes, until internal temp is 165°F. Flip the chicken a few times and stir the sauce during the cook time to prevent sticking.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  5. Serve with fresh mozzarella and basil, and additional fresh strawberries if desired.

Notes

  • This recipe is excellent for meal prep as it can be marinated ahead of time.
  • Feel free to adjust the amount of strawberries based on your preference.
